Elucidation of densification behavior of fine silicon powder particles covered with a native silica layer
Résumé
Sintering of fine silicon powder covered with a native oxide, SiO2(s), has been studied under controlled atmosphere in a dilatometric apparatus. The densification kinetics is marked by the presence of two peaks on the shrinkage rate curve which are respectively attributed to the first and second stages of sintering. A complete description of sintering kinetics involving lattice diffusion and vapor transport is proposed to explain this unusual behavior. (C) 2013 Acta Materialia Inc. Published by Elsevier Ltd.
